How the Air Bag Supplemental Restraint System
Operates
*
[SR12800( X)06/95]
The Air Bag Supplemental Restraint System consists of the
driver and passenger air bags, impact sensors, a system
diagnostic module, a readiness light and tone, and the electrical
wiring which connects the components.
[SR12900(ALL)06/95]
The driver air bag is in the center of the steering wheel. The
right front passenger seat air bag (if equipped) is in the upper
right hand section of the instrument panel ledge above the
glove compartment.

Safety Restraints
29
[SR13000( X)08/94]
17-1/2 pica
art:0021130-B
The location of the air bag and warning labels
*
[SR13010(ALL)07/95]
If a collision occurs, the sensors sense the severity of the impact
and activate the air bags if necessary. The air bag system is
designed to deploy in frontal and front-angled collisions more
severe than hitting a parked vehicle (of similar size and weight)
head-on at about 28 mph (45 km/h). Because the system senses
the crash severity rather than vehicle speed, some frontal
collisions at speeds above 28 mph (45 km/h) will not inflate the
air bag.
*
[SR13020(ALL)12/95]
When the sensors activate the system, the air bags inflate
rapidly, filling with non-toxic nitrogen gas in a fraction of a
second. Immediately after inflation, the air bags deflate by
releasing the nitrogen gas through vent holes. The whole
process takes place in a matter of seconds.

Features
189
*
[FV51800( X)01/95]
The electronic mirror measures the brightness of the light
coming in from the rear of the vehicle. It automatically makes a
correction in the glare state. The mirror may be turned off in
either the normal or non-glare position.
*
[FV51900( X)06/94]
There are two light sensors (photocells) in this mirror. The
sensor that detects rear glare is located inside a window in the
upper RH corner of the mirror. The second light sensor which
determines outside light level is located on the backside of the
mirror case.
*
[FV52000( X)01/95]
One important safety feature is that the mirror automatically
returns to the normal position whenever the vehicle is placed in
R (Reverse) (when the mirror is in the ON position). This
feature ensures a bright clear view in the mirror when backing
up.
*
[FV52200( X)03/95]
To turn on the automatic mirror, have the key in the ON
position and push the ON button once. The light in the center
of the button will light indicating the mirror is on. To turn the
mirror off push the ON button again.
*
[FV52300( X)05/93]
The mirror can be temporarily darkened, if wanted, by pushing
the Dim button. After releasing the button, the mirror will
return to the previous operation mode after a short delay.

Automatic Transmission Operation
4R44E/4R55E/4R70W
*
[DR08715(ALL)12/95]
The 4R44E, 4R55E and 4R70W transmissions are electronically
controlled four speed overdrive automatic transmissions with
lockup torque converter. Transmission operation is controlled by
the Powertrain Control Module (PCM).
*
[DR08720(ALL)08/95]
The PCM will automatically adjust transmission operation to
make up for varying conditions. Several sensors located on the
engine and transmission such as throttle position, engine speed,
vehicle speed and transmission temperature are used by the
PCM to shift the transmission into a higher or lower gear when
required for the best performance and fuel economy. For
example, you may notice that the transmission will upshift to a
higher gear more quickly when the vehicle has not reached
normal operating temperature.
*
[DR08730(ALL)08/95]
The PCM also controls the transmission's Torque Converter
Clutch (TCC) to further raise vehicle performance and fuel
economy. The TCC will engage when the transmission operating
temperature and other conditions determined by the PCM have
been met. Engagement of the clutch may be noted as a decrease
in engine speed.

Rear Disc Brakes
[DR21800( X)06/94]
The rear disc brakes are self-adjusting. They do not require any
service other than periodic inspection for pad wear.
*
[DR22100(ALL)11/89]
Hydraulic Power Brakes
[DR22200(ALL)08/94]
The hydraulic brake system is made up of two independent
hydraulic circuits. One hydraulic circuit supplies fluid to the
front disc brakes and the other hydraulic circuit supplies fluid
to the rear drum or disc brakes. These two circuits are supplied
by a common hydraulic brake fluid reservoir, with a fluid level
sensor.
*
[DR22300(ALL)11/89]
The brake light in the instrument cluster will light for low brake
fluid in the common brake fluid reservoir.
*
[DR22400(ALL)05/95]
RWARNING
An increase in pedal travel will result in reduced braking
capability. The brake system should be checked
immediately.
[DR22905(ALL)10/94]
Four Wheel Anti-lock Brake System
*
[DR22910( X)08/94]
Your vehicle is equipped with a Four Wheel Anti-lock Braking
System (4WABS). The 4WABS helps the driver to maintain
vehicle control by preventing wheel lockup during hard
braking.
*
[DR22915(ALL)03/94]
The 4WABS operates with a computer that is able to optimize
vehicle control during braking on varying tire and road
conditions by modulating the brake pressure at each of the front
wheels and the rear axle. This ªpumping actionº is similar to
the driver ªpumpingº the brakes but happens at a much faster
rate.
